I want to have a 2×2 grid with a buttons inside. This is only ICS so I am trying to use the new GridLayout given.

Here’s the XML of my layout:

 <?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<GridLayout xmlns:android="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res/android"
    android:id="@+id/favorites_grid"
    android:layout_width="match_parent"
    android:layout_height="match_parent"
    android:background="#00ff00"
    android:rowCount="2"
    android:columnCount="2">
  <Button
      android:text="Cell 0"
      android:layout_row="0"
      android:layout_column="0"
      android:textSize="14dip" />
  <Button
      android:text="Cell 1"
      android:layout_row="0"
      android:layout_column="1"
      android:textSize="14dip" />

  <Button
      android:text="Cell 2"
      android:layout_row="1"
      android:layout_column="0"
      android:textSize="14dip" />
  <Button
      android:text="Cell 3"
      android:layout_row="1"
      android:layout_column="1"
      android:textSize="14dip" />
</GridLayout>

The problem is that my views do not stretch evenly for each row. This causes a lot of extra space to the right of my GridLayout.

I tried setting layout_gravity="fill_horizontal" but that only applies to the last view on the row. This means Cell 1 stretches all the way to give enough space for Cell 0.

Thoughts on how to tackle this?
